The Southern San Andreas
Is it about to blow?
While it would be pretty devastating, because of the distance, it wouldn’t affect LA as much. The one I worry about is a smaller one, like a 7 on the Newport-Inglewood, just a few miles from the house. That was the one that did a lot of damage in Long Beach in the thirties.
